Output 2625af64e6801ceaa7ac984703486b725e310ef1fb982c7be64e91f1c0adc996:154

value
136788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cb997edd53c4e80f7e53a028145d99721300710 OP_EQUAL
address
35mVzF9w2ih8TvH3E9LeAo6zeXD35wD5sr
transaction
2625af64e6801ceaa7ac984703486b725e310ef1fb982c7be64e91f1c0adc996
spent
true